Today, there are already more people living in cities than in the country. By 2050 it is estimated that the pop ulation will grow to about nine billion, and 75 percent of them will be urban dwellers. This is a challenge that demands new concepts for housing and construction.

As a leading provider of raw materials, systems and solutions to the construction industry, BASF helps you as architects, planners and urban developers to increase buildings’ energy efficiency and lifespan. In addition, we develop solutions that reduce the amount of resources needed for construction and contribute to greater living comfort.

Our insulation materials, concrete admixtures and many other products help to significantly reduce carbon emissions generated by buildings over the course of their lifecycles. According to the Inter-governmental Panel on Climate Change, by 2030 around 6.5 billion metric tons of CO2 emissions could be saved globally in the area of housing and construc-tion as a result of investment in efficient technologies.

Housing and construction accounts for around 40 percent of global energy consumption. Not surprisingly, you are seeking solutions that protect the climate and reduce energy costs. BASF offers a wide range of thermal insulation materials made of polystyrene and polyurethane foams, as well as finish systems.

According to a study by the Darmstadt-based Ger-man Passive House Institute on insulation products made by BASF or containing BASF raw materials, a building’s energy consumption can be reduced by about 70 percent with just a few centimeters of insu-lation. Innovative solutions for temperature manage-ment can even maximize this effect.

Since 1872, BASF has constructed and provided convenient apartments for its employees next to the factory premises. Today, LUWOGE manages around 8,000 dwellings from all decades of the 20th century. Thanks to stringent German legislation, LUWOGE is experienced at fulfilling high standards of energy efficiency and sustainability in both renovation and construction. In 2006, LUWOGE founded a subsidiary, LUWOGE consult, an energy consultancy that capi-talizes on the company’s comprehensive knowledge and skills. In conjunction with local BASF teams, LUWOGE consult offers support to BASF customers worldwide.

www.luwoge.de www.luwoge-consult.de

Between 1998 and 2006, BASF’s housing com-pany, LUWOGE, completely modernized the Brunck Quarter, in Ludwigshafen, Germany, a typical residential area built in the 1950s. Taking economic, energy-efficiency and social aspects into account, the Brunck Quarter was given a radical makeover. The existing properties were converted into low-energy buildings, known as 3-, 5- and 7-liter houses because of their minimal heating oil consumption. New 1-liter houses were built alongside, insulated with panels made of Neopor®, the grey expandable polystyrene beads made by BASF. Latent heat storage with Micronal® PCM was used on over 4,500 square meters of ceiling tiles and dry walls in this high school in Diekirch, Luxembourg. The phase change material (PCM) consists of microscopically small plastic capsules filled with a highly purified wax core. On melting, they absorb large amounts of heat from the environment, preventing the room temperature from rising further. At night, when the outside temperatures fall again, the heat is released again and the heat storage is ready for a new summer’s day.

Using BASF’s Glenium® concrete admixtures, up to 50 percent of the cement clinker can be replaced with recycled materials – including fly ash, a by-product of coal-fuelled electric power plants, and blast furnace slag obtained during steel production. That enables BASF’s concrete admixtures to save up to 60 percent of the carbon emissions generated by concrete production. In 2008, BASF’s concrete admixtures had already notched up savings of 22 million metric tons of carbon dioxide. Glenium ad-mixtures can be combined with the RheoMATRIX™ Viscosity Modifying Agent to form the Smart Dynamic Concrete concept, enabling highly fluid concrete with self-compacting properties. This saves time and energy when working with concrete.

Composite cements and/or supplementary cementitious materials, such as fly ash, blast furnace slag or silica fume, offer huge potential for clinker reduction in concrete. To exploit this, BASF has successfully launched X-SEED®, an engineered suspension of crystal seeds based on calcium silicate hydrate (CSH) nanoparticles.

X-SEED® boosts the hydration of fresh concrete in the early stages of the process, and accelerates concrete hardening at low, ambient and heat-curing temperatures. According to the Nano-Sustainability Check developed by the German Öko-Institut, this opens up remarkable opportunities in terms of energy reduction, material optimization, process efficiency, flexibility, and quality. As a result, X-SEED® significantly minimizes a structure’s ecological footprint. BASF’s new Life Cycle Analyzer helps improve

concrete characteristics. This special software offers solutions in major concrete improvement areas like process efficiency, energy reduction, and material optimization. It also provides enhanced quality specifications for manufacturers and users of concrete. The tool allows quick calculation of the environmental and cost impact of different concrete mix designs, allowing direct comparison of various scenarios.

A growing population means an increased need for food processing. These facilities feature high temperatures, chemical cleaning and stringent hygiene regimes – creating an environment that is highly aggressive towards building structures. That’s where BASF’s industrial resin floor UCRETE® comes in, helping to protect factories. The Danish dairy company Arla, for instance, has been relying on Ucrete for decades. The first floor laid for the Arla group was at their Taulov facility in Denmark in 1989 – and it is still in use. The floors shown here are at Arla’s site in Leeds, in the United Kingdom.

BASF’s foil coatings create attractive surface finishes on shelves, tables and cupboards. Foil coatings are clear coats that are applied to special paper, creating finish foils. These are used to coat the surfaces of furniture or doors. BASF’s FOILWalk® TU is a foil topcoat for floors. The coating not only beautifies floors, it also provides essential protection.

BASF’s Permaskin® brand offers compounds used to manufacture surface finishing films for three- dimensional construction elements. Leveraging an innovative process technology, parts such as doors or window shutters – which can be made of various substrates including wood, metal, plastics or composite materials – are coated with the Permaskin film. The wood grain is protected for the long-term, but the door looks as though it has been varnished – and it feels that way too.
